Van valaki aki ismeri a Processing programozási nyelvet?
Sajnos sehol nem találok rá megoldást, hogy lehetne beolvasni int értékeket, mert csak karaktereket enged beolvasni, tudnátok segíteni esetleg?Ú
Most kezdem még tanulni ezt a nyelvet.
"hogy lehetne beolvasni int értékeket"
Ezt hogyan olvasnád be? A felhasználótól várnád?
A Processing ugyanis nem egy "klasszikus" programozási nyelv. Kifejezetten grafikus alkalmazások készítésére alkalmas, kb. olyasmi mint a Logo. Nincs parancssor, ahonnan felhasználói bemenetek várhatóak.
Maximum billenyüleütések várhatóak a felhasználótól:
amiről el lehet dönteni, hogy szám-e vagy betű, mi az ASCII-kódja, stb...
Esetleg ha leírnád, mit szeretnél elérni, további segítség adható.
Szia szám vagyis integer alapú értéket elég könynű beolvasni.
void setup felett a fejlécbe beirpd hogy int majd megadod a változó nevét =változó értékével. vagyis int x=0;
ha if es (ha elágazásokat csinálsz) akkor ez az érték fog változni igaz vagy hamis ág esetén is.
én 2 éve tanulom előképzettség minden előképzettség nélkül és most már 3d objektumokkat, táblázatokat, készitek. ajánlom a processing 3.3.3 verzióját. rengeteg példa van benne és sokat javitottak benne a régi verzióhoz képest.
Példák behozása file/example..itt végignézheted mindend és ha könyvtárakat is letöltesz akkor még több példa van.
az első válaszolóra ne hallgass.ha ellakadtam én is forumokra irtam és 10 emberből 2 csak beszélni tudott arról mit nem kellene csinálnom ahelyett hogy segitettek volna.
"én 2 éve tanulom előképzettség minden előképzettség nélkül"
Látszik az előképzettség hiánya.
Éppen azért kértem a Kérdezőt, hogy konkretizálja a kérdést, mert más klasszikus nyelvekhez (C, C++, Pascal, Python,...) hasonlóan a konzolról való beolvasásra (scanf()/gets(), cin, input()/raw_input(), read(), readln()) Processingben nincs mód - csak a billentyűlenyomások fogadására (mint azt írtam is, de itt is erről értekeznek: [link] ).
"void setup felett a fejlécbe beirpd hogy int majd megadod a változó nevét =változó értékével. vagyis int x=0;"
Ez egy változó deklarációja, illetve kezdőértékkel való ellátása, nem beolvasás.
"ha if es (ha elágazásokat csinálsz) akkor ez az érték fog változni igaz vagy hamis ág esetén is."
Az if szelekciót kár idekeverni. Csak akkor változik a változó értéke, ha a szelekció egyik ágában a változónak újabb értéket adunk.
Kapcsolódó kérdések:
Minden jog fenntartva © 2024,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!